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Wallyford to Flimby start from £50.50 one way, or £100.60 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Wallyford to Flimby are available for £92.70 one way, or £185.30 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Station Facilities

At Wallyford, you'll find a range of facilities designed to make your travel experience smooth and hassle-free. Although there is no ticket office, ticket machines are available for collecting pre-purchased tickets. These machines are accessible, allowing everyone easy use. The station is equipped with an induction loop, ensuring that those with hearing difficulties can receive help. Despite having no accessible toilets or waiting rooms, there are seating areas available for passengers to use.

Accessibility

Although classified as a Category B station, Wallyford offers ramps to both platforms and a footbridge with stairs connecting them. This design ensures partial step-free access, making it manageable, though not fully accessible, for travellers with reduced mobility. For those driving, the station provides a generous car park with 389 spaces, including 16 accessible parking spaces.

Transportation Links

Wallyford is well-connected to various transportation modes, making it a convenient point for onward travel. Regular buses pick up and drop off passengers from the Loan at the station's entrance. For those requiring a taxi, you can easily find services through TrainTaxi. If you're looking for bus routes, the Traveline Scotland website is a valuable resource.

Facilities and Services

Flimby train station is a simple but functional hub equipped with a few essential services. Though it lacks a dedicated ticket office, travelers can conveniently purchase and collect their tickets at the accessible ticket machines. For those relying on smartcard technology, cards can be issued here, although the station does not offer validator services.

Accessibility at Flimby is somewhat limited, with step-free access available only in certain parts of the station. As a Category B station, passengers can expect level access via a ramp to the Workington-bound platform. However, the Carlisle platform is only accessible via a stepped footbridge, making it challenging for those with severe mobility impairments. The station's simplistic design means there are no staff on hand to offer assistance, though conductors on incoming trains can provide help, and passengers can avail of the Passenger Assist service.

Onward Travel and Connectivity

Connecting with other transport modes is hassle-free at Flimby. Rail replacement services are readily available with pick-up and drop-off points conveniently located around the station. For those preferring road transport, bus services can be accessed nearby, providing another escape route out of the charming village. More information about bus services can be obtained via Busline at 0870 608 2608.

While there is no provision for accessible taxis directly at the station, travelers can arrange these services through Cab4You to ensure a smooth transition to their next destination.
